Course Details

Space Agriculture Fundamentals: Introduction to space agriculture, its history, and potential future developments. Understanding the unique challenges of growing plants in space environments.
Plant Physiology in Microgravity: Examining the effects of microgravity on plant growth and development. Identifying strategies to overcome these challenges and optimize plant growth in space.
Controlled Environment Agriculture: Design and management of controlled environment agriculture systems, including hydroponics, aeroponics, and aquaponics.
Space Agriculture Systems: Analysis of existing and proposed space agriculture systems. Understanding the technical and engineering aspects of space agriculture.
Plant Breeding and Genetics for Space: Exploring plant breeding and genetics techniques to improve crop yields and resilience in space.
Space Crop Production and Harvesting: Best practices for crop production, harvesting, and post-harvest handling in space.
Space Food Science and Technology: Overview of space food science and technology, including food processing, packaging, and preservation.
Space Agriculture Sustainability: Examining the environmental, economic, and social sustainability of space agriculture.
Space Policy and Regulation: Understanding the legal and regulatory frameworks governing space agriculture, including international treaties and domestic laws.

Career Path

In the space industry, roles are rapidly evolving to accommodate the growing demand for sustainable agriculture solutions. The following 3D pie chart showcases the distribution of roles in the Professional Certificate in Space Sustainable Agriculture program, highlighting the primary and secondary keywords associated with each role. 1. **Space Agriculture Engineer (40%)** Space Agriculture Engineers specialize in designing and building controlled-environment agriculture systems for space environments. They ensure efficient resource utilization, optimize plant growth, and maintain sustainable practices. 2. **Space Crop Scientist (25%)** Space Crop Scientists focus on developing crop varieties that can thrive in space conditions. They study plant genetics, physiology, and ecology to optimize crop growth, yield, and nutrition in extraterrestrial settings. 3. **Aerospace Engineer (Space Agriculture) (20%)** Aerospace Engineers with a focus on space agriculture work on designing and developing spacecraft, space stations, and other extraterrestrial infrastructure to support agricultural activities. They collaborate with other professionals to create sustainable habitats for plant growth. 4. **Space Food Technologist (10%)** Space Food Technologists research, develop, and test food products specifically designed for space missions. They ensure the nutritional value, taste, and safety of food for astronauts while also considering storage, packaging, and waste reduction. 5. **Space Biologist (5%)** Space Biologists research and study living organisms in space environments, including plants, microorganisms, and animals. They contribute to understanding how life adapts to space conditions and the potential for sustainable agriculture in extraterrestrial colonies.
